I would like to thank my colleagues for introducing this critical legislation. As it stands, the OTC monograph system is slow and outdated, leading to new changes being stuck in the pipeline for years with no light at the end of the tunnel. As a pharmacist, I know how important it is to my patients that they have access to new uses and applications. Regardless of the application needed under a monograph, today's legislation puts in place changes that will help those who I have spent my life assisting: the patient. This legislation establishes a mechanism for safety label changes, giving these new efforts an outlet through which to get changes for the public quickly available and on shelves. This critical legislation will shorten market exclusivity by 6 months for certain new over-the-counter products approved without a new drug application and will also bolster the staffing capability at the FDA overseeing the OTC drug industry. Over-the-counter drug innovation has faced challenges for years, and, with this legislation, we finally have an opportunity to open up these channels that will help everyone. I voted for this legislation through the subcommittee and through full committee and am proud to offer my full support to pass this legislation.
